2016 Startrans Senator Ii Recalls

Recalls on record Updated July 2026

The 2016 Startrans Senator Ii has 2 NHTSA recall campaigns affecting an estimated 408 vehicles. Recall repairs are always free at any authorized dealer. Last updated July 5, 2026.

EQUIPMENT ADAPTIVE/MOBILITY 16V386000 2016-06-01 406 affected
Defect

Forest River, Inc. (Forest River) is recalling certain model year 2014-2016 Glaval Universal, Primetime, Sport, Titan, Titan II, Entourage, Legacy transit buses manufactured January 1, 2006, to April 29, 2016, 2015-2016 Elkhart ECE3, ECE4, ECG4 transit buses manufactured October 24, 2014, to September 9, 2015, and…

Consequence

If the platform side plates crack or the platform mounting fails from out-of-position bearings, the lift platform can separate from the lift and come to rest against the vehicle's lift door. When the vehicle's doors are opened, the platform may fall onto the lift operator, increasing their risk of injury.

Remedy

Forest River will notify owners, and Ricon dealers will inspect the link arms for damage or for displaced bearings. The platform will be inspected for cracks. SEATS 16V226000 2016-04-20 2 affected
Defect

Forest River, Inc. (Forest River) is recalling certain model year 2016 StarTrans Senator II transit buses manufactured March 18, 2016, to March 21, 2016. These vehicles are equipped with seats that may separate from the base frame due to bolt failure.

Consequence

In the event of a crash, the seat can separate from the base frame, increasing the risk of injury to the seat occupant.

Remedy

Forest River will notify owners, and dealers will replace the seats free of charge. The recall began on June 7, 2016. Owners may contact Forest River customer service at 1-574-262-2212. Forest River's number for this recall is 5-04162016-0175.
